In the 18th and 19th centuries and indeed, before, besides being called the Indian Pickle or India Pickle, piccalilli was also known variantly as Picca Lillo, Paco Lilla and Pickle Lila. We salt our vegetables to get rid of excess water for 2 reasons: to allow a certain amount of crispness in our piccalilli vegetables and to stop any excess water leaching out after pickling and diluting the pickling sauce. unique traits of plants, animals and humans. As with many British classics, piccalilli was in fact inspired by indian cuisine, and uses many of the spices found in curry dishes to give it a real kick of flavour.
